GCN: GPU-based Cube CNN Framework for Hyperspectral Image Classification

被引:0
|
作者
Dong, Han [1 ]
Li, Tao [1 ,2 ]
Leng, Jiabing [1 ]
Kong, Lingyan [1 ]
Bai, Gang [1 ]
机构
[1] Nankai Univ, Coll Comp & Control Engn, Tianjin 300350, Peoples R China
[2] Chinese Acad Sci, Inst Comp Technol, State Key Lab Comp Architecture, Beijing 100190, Peoples R China
关键词
hyperspectral image classification; deep CNN; GPU parallel computing; SPECTRAL-SPATIAL CLASSIFICATION;
D O I
暂无
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
Hyperspectral image classification has been proved significant in remote sensing field. Traditional classification methods have meet bottlenecks due to the lack of remote sensing background knowledge or high dimensionality. Deep learning based methods, such as deep convolutional neural network (CNN), can effectively extract high level features from raw data. But the training of deep CNN is rather time-consuming. The general purpose graphic processing units (GPUs) have been considered as one of the most common co-processors that can help accelerate deep learning applications. In this paper we propose a GPU-based Cube CNN (GCN) framework for hyperspectral image classification. First, a Parallel Neighbor Pixels Extraction (PNPE) algorithm is designed to enable the framework directly loading raw hyperspectral image into GPU's global memory, and extracting samples into data cube. Then, based on the peculiarity of hyperspectral image and cube convolution, we propose a novel Cube CNN-to-GPU mapping mechanism that transfers the training of Cube CNN to GPU effectively. Finally, the mini-batch gradient descent(MBGD) algorithm is improved with Computing United Device Architecture(CUDA) multi-streaming technique, which further speeds up network training in GCN framework. Experiments on KSC dataset, PU dataset and SA dataset show that, compared with state-of-art framework Caffe, we achieve up to 83% and 67% reduction in network training time without losing accuracy, when using SGD (Stochastic Gradient Descent) and MBGD algorithm respectively. Experiments across different GPUs show the same performance trend, which demonstrates the good extendibility of GCN framework.
引用
收藏
页码:41 / 49
页数:9
相关论文
共 50 条
  • [1] MTFC: A Multi-GPU Training Framework for Cube-CNN-Based Hyperspectral Image Classification
    Lu, Ye
    Xie, Kunpeng
    Xu, Guanbin
    Dong, Han
    Li, Cheng
    Li, Tao
    [J]. IEEE TRANSACTIONS ON EMERGING TOPICS IN COMPUTING, 2021, 9 (04) : 1738 - 1752
  • [2] GGCN: GPU-Based Hyperspectral Image Classification Algorithm
    Zhang Minghua
    Zou Yaqing
    Song Wei
    Huang Dongmei
    Liu Zhixiang
    [J]. LASER & OPTOELECTRONICS PROGRESS, 2020, 57 (20)
  • [3] DCNR: deep cube CNN with random forest for hyperspectral image classification
    Li, Tao
    Leng, Jiabing
    Kong, Lingyan
    Guo, Song
    Bai, Gang
    Wang, Kai
    [J]. MULTIMEDIA TOOLS AND APPLICATIONS, 2019, 78 (03) : 3411 - 3433
  • [4] DCNR: deep cube CNN with random forest for hyperspectral image classification
    Tao Li
    Jiabing Leng
    Lingyan Kong
    Song Guo
    Gang Bai
    Kai Wang
    [J]. Multimedia Tools and Applications, 2019, 78 : 3411 - 3433
  • [5] Cube-CNN-SVM: A Novel Hyperspectral Image Classification Method
    Leng, Jiabing
    Li, Tao
    Bai, Gang
    Dong, Qiankun
    Dong, Han
    [J]. 2016 IEEE 28TH INTERNATIONAL CONFERENCE ON TOOLS WITH ARTIFICIAL INTELLIGENCE (ICTAI 2016), 2016, : 1027 - 1034
  • [6] Caffe CNN-based classification of hyperspectral images on GPU
    Garea, Alberto S.
    Heras, Dora B.
    Arguello, Francisco
    [J]. JOURNAL OF SUPERCOMPUTING, 2019, 75 (03): : 1065 - 1077
  • [7] Caffe CNN-based classification of hyperspectral images on GPU
    Alberto S. Garea
    Dora B. Heras
    Francisco Argüello
    [J]. The Journal of Supercomputing, 2019, 75 : 1065 - 1077
  • [8] GPU-based fast hyperspectral image classification using joint sparse representation with spectral consistency constraint
    Pan, Lei
    Li, Heng-Chao
    Ni, Jun
    Chen, Chen
    Chen, Xiang-Dong
    Du, Qian
    [J]. JOURNAL OF REAL-TIME IMAGE PROCESSING, 2018, 15 (03) : 463 - 475
  • [9] GPU-based fast hyperspectral image classification using joint sparse representation with spectral consistency constraint
    Lei Pan
    Heng-Chao Li
    Jun Ni
    Chen Chen
    Xiang-Dong Chen
    Qian Du
    [J]. Journal of Real-Time Image Processing, 2018, 15 : 463 - 475
  • [10] A GPU-Based Convolutional Neural Network Approach for Image Classification
    Cengil, Emine
    Cinar, Ahmet
    Guler, Zafer
    [J]. 2017 INTERNATIONAL ARTIFICIAL INTELLIGENCE AND DATA PROCESSING SYMPOSIUM (IDAP), 2017,